Do you know why Magento is one of the popular platforms for eCommerce store development? It's because of its flexibility and customizability, which allow the store merchants to change the appearance and functionality of their stores through modules and extensions. You can easily download them for free from the Magento’s Marketplace as per your business needs and plug it into your store in a couple of seconds. Upon the successful installation, it can change anything from the basic functionality of the software to the look and feel of your eCommerce store.
 
While the words “extensions” and “modules” are interchangeably used by many store merchants and developers, there’s a slight difference between them that you need to know; modules are the packed versions of extensions. However, both of them enhance the features and functionalities of a Magento eCommerce store.

Here are some popular custom extensions that you can consider:
 
  • One-step Checkout: Want to offer your customers an easy and hassle-free checkout? If so, one-step checkout extension is what you should integrate on your eCommerce store. When it comes to ease the default checkout process in Magento, this is the extension that everyone looks for. This useful extension reduces the six steps involved in the default checkout process and makes it a one-step process.

  • Product Video Extension: This robust extension allows you to upload a video to your product pages from disparate sources such as YouTube, Vimeo or from your own computer. By installing this extension, you can improve the engagement rate of the customers, which in turn improves your sales.
     
  • Mobile Shopping Cart: This extension allows your customers to shop from their smartphones, tablets or any other mobile device. In other words, your customers can enjoy shopping on the go. Apart from this, it also facilitates smooth and secure transactions on mobile devices.
